Dehri in context

With 74 people at the 2011 Census, Dehri was the 1683rd most populous of its district's 2072 villages, below the district average of 1,222.

Literacy stood at 87.10%, 14.6 points above the district's rural average of 72.50%.

The sex ratio was 1056 women per 1,000 men (135 above the district's rural figure of 921) — one of the minority of villages where women outnumbered men. Among children aged 0–6 the ratio was 714, 209 below the rural national 923.
